R248 ERH is a 1997 Mitsubishi Space Runner in Silver with a 1,834cc petrol engine. This vehicle has been through 17 MOT tests with a personal pass rate of 52.9%.

Across all 1997 Mitsubishi Space Runner models, the average MOT pass rate is 68.0% with a typical mileage of 85,858 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.

The most common reason a Mitsubishi Space Runner fails its MOT is brake pipe excessively corroded, accounting for 1,458 recorded failures. If you're considering buying R248 ERH, it's worth having these areas checked by a mechanic before committing.

The Mitsubishi Space Runner typically stays on UK roads for around 35 years. At 29 years old, this Mitsubishi Space Runner is approaching the upper end of the typical lifespan for this model.
